What Is Cattle Health Monitoring Software?
Cattle health monitoring software is a digital platform built to track individual and herd-level health status from prevention through treatment and recovery.
Unlike a basic spreadsheet, it connects critical workflows in one place:
- Animal ID and history
- Symptoms and diagnosis logs
- Vaccination schedules and boosters
- Treatment records and medication details
- Automatic withdrawal period calculations
- Follow-up checks and outcomes
- Alerts, reminders, and risk flags
- Reporting for compliance and management decisions
For operations looking to reduce avoidable health losses, this software shifts health management from reactive to proactive.

Common Failure Points in Paper-Based Health Tracking
If your team is still on notebooks, whiteboards, and scattered spreadsheets, these issues are likely already happening:
Missed Follow-Ups
A treatment is given, but recheck timing is forgotten. Outcome tracking breaks, and unresolved cases linger.
Incomplete Medication Records
No lot number, unclear dosage, or missing administrator data creates audit and liability exposure.
Delayed Team Communication
One person knows a calf was treated; the next shift does not. Duplicate dosing or missed doses become more likely.
Withdrawal Risk at Sale Time
Without automated calculations, shipping mistakes can happen under pressure.
No Trend Visibility
You can log events on paper, but you cannot easily identify recurring risk patterns by pen, season, source, or protocol.

How to Track Cattle Health Records (Step-by-Step)
If your team is searching for how to track cattle health records, use a repeatable workflow rather than trying to digitize everything at once.
Step 1: Standardize Required Health Fields
Create one required template for every health event:
- Animal ID and group/pen
- Symptom onset date and observations
- Diagnosis and severity
- Treatment details (drug, dose, route, lot number)
- Withdrawal period and release date
- Follow-up date and final outcome
Step 2: Log Events in Real Time
The biggest source of bad data is delayed entry. Record symptoms and treatments at chute-side or in the parlor using mobile entry, even when offline.
Step 3: Review Weekly Health Trends
Every week, review:
- New cases by condition
- Retreatment rates
- Overdue follow-ups
- Group-level morbidity changes
This turns raw records into management decisions instead of historical notes.
Step 4: Link Health Data to Performance

KPI Dashboard: Metrics to Track Every Month
Your software should make these metrics visible without manual spreadsheet work:
Core Health KPIs
- Morbidity rate by pen/group
- Mortality rate by category
- Treatment success rate (first protocol)
- Average days to recovery
- Retreatment rate
Compliance KPIs
- Withdrawal incidents avoided
- Missing record fields
- Overdue follow-up tasks
- Vaccination coverage by cohort
Performance Impact KPIs
- ADG difference: treated vs non-treated groups
- Feed conversion impact after health events
- Cost per health event by condition
- Profit-per-head change after protocol improvements
